4.1.4 Credit PostAuth
Note
When authorization has previously been obtained via an AUTH
transaction, a PostAuth can be performed to complete the transaction
and receive payment.
Example: X is on a travel to Hawaii and he has booked a room in a
hotel of Hawaii. He arrived at the hotel where he had booked a room. X
gives his personal information to clerk and gives his Credit card to clerk.
The clerk does a Credit Post-Auth on the S300 POS terminal and ECR.
After the transaction, the clerk gives the key to X and leads X to his
room.

STEP
ACTION
DISPLAY
1.
Be sure the terminal is at the Idle Prompt
2.
ECR sends message about the EDC Type and Transaction Type to POS.
The EDC Type is CREDIT and the Transaction Type is POSTAUTH. If
ECR (Simulator) sends Transaction Type (00), it means the order of
Transaction Type is not available, press on the screen to select
POSTAUTH on S300.
Notice: If needed, message including Transaction Type, Amount, Tip, Cust.
#, Tax, Account, Exp. date, CVV, AVS, Table #, Guest #, Clerk/Server ID can
be input through ECR.
3.
Input the transaction # to
be completed.
CREDIT POSTAUTH
Please Enter Trans. #
